I do get why you take that view. But look at Harrison Ford’s reaction to that character, when the two of them are sat together, and Leto leans forwards intensely and grasps his knees… Ford’s reaction is exactly how a calmer, more measured person would react if someone were being so overblown in their behaviour. Deckard is completely taken aback by Wallace’s intensity. Which says to me that’s how the character was written. I’ve read quite a few people saying Leto over-played that. But I think he hit it just right. I think the character is an over-dramatic twat, but I also think he’s meant to be. He’s a total megalomaniac, lost in his own God-complex, playing at creating life itself. If he’d played it any less intense, I don’t think the character would’ve fitted his own profile.
